CVE-2017-10724

Recently it was discovered as a part of the research on IoT devices in the most recent firmware for Shekar Endoscope that an attacker connected to the device Wi-Fi SSID can exploit a memory corruption issue and execute remote code on the device. CVE-2017-10720

CVE-2017-10720 concerns the Shekar Endoscope desktop software. The issue is a stack overflow in the desktop application when more than 26 characters are provided for the Wi‑Fi name. CVE-2017-10719

The CVE-2017-10719 entry concerns the Shekar Endoscope device. CVE-2017-13718

The HTTP API supported by Starry Station aka Starry Router allows brute forcing the PIN setup by the user on the device, and this allows an attacker to change the Wi-Fi settings and PIN, as well as port forward and expose any internal device's port to the Internet.
